What you’ll be working on
- Managing, deploying, maintaining, and optimizing big data storage and processing components like Hadoop, Elasticsearch, HBase, Kafka, Hive, and more.
- Ensuring the stability and availability of real‑time and batch data services, identifying and resolving performance bottlenecks.
- Supporting various business teams with technical solutions and contributing to the technical evaluation process.
- Developing automated processes and tools to enhance operational efficiency.
- Designing and maintaining scalable architectures for storage platforms, continuously optimizing for performance and user experience.

About you – Must‑haves
- Hands‑on experience with big data ecosystems, such as Hadoop, Elasticsearch, HBase, Hive, Kafka, Zookeeper, or Yarn.
- Proficiency in Linux, including scripting skills for daily operations and experience with tools like Ansible, Puppet, or SaltStack.
- Expertise in one or more programming languages (e.g., Golang, Python, or Java).
- Familiarity with cloud platforms like AWS, GCP, or Alibaba Cloud.
Nice to have
- Experience with Infrastructure as Code (IaC) tools such as Terraform or Ansible.
- Knowledge of containerization tools like Kubernetes, Helm, and Docker.
- Familiarity with GitOps tools such as ArgoCD.
- Knowledge of monitoring systems like Prometheus and Grafana, or logging systems like ELK or Loki.
- Understanding of caching tools (e.g., Redis) and SQL/NoSQL databases (e.g., MySQL or MongoDB).
